U.S. jobless claims rise slightly to 213,000 in mid-September amid GM auto strike
September 26, 2019 at 08:39 AM EDT
The number of people who applied for jobless benefits in mid-September rose slightly — largely reflecting a General Motors worker strike in Michigan — but the level of new “claims” nationwide remained near a 50-year low. Initial jobless claims increased by 3,000 to 213,000.
